More about Metalworking courses
Are you interested in starting a career in metalworking? If you’re in Tweed Heads, you’ll be pleased to know that there are various metalworking courses designed for both beginners and those with prior experience. With 7 beginner courses available, aspiring metalworkers can take courses such as the Certificate III in Engineering - Fabrication Trade and Certificate II in Engineering Pathways. These courses are perfect for preparing you for various roles in the industry, including roles as a Fabrication Tradesperson or a Mechanical Engineer.
If you already possess some experience or qualifications, there are advanced courses such as the Certificate IV in Engineering and its welding variant, the Certificate IV in Engineering (Welding). These advanced qualifications can lead to more specialised job roles within the metalworking sector. In Tweed Heads, numerous training providers offer these courses, including Outsource Institute, Gimbal Engineering, TAFE Queensland, FSA, and KT. These institutions are located conveniently in or near the area, making face-to-face learning accessible for all students.
